<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Well it might not come as a shock to you but I'm currently looking at getting a new laptop.  Now I should explain I can be pretty fickle when it comes to laptops.  I think the record shortest time to last was a Toshiba L30 laptop which I bought mid 2007.  Overall it lasted just shy of two weeks before it made it onto eBay.  The longest surviving laptop was a Dell Inspiron 8200 which I bought several years ago, and it left me after two years of sterling service.</p>
<p>My main quandry at the moment is whether to buy a new laptop or just "revamp" one of my current models, by adding more Ram and rebuilding the OS.  Currently the laptop I've been using the most is my Dell Vostro 1700.  Now this is a beast of a laptop, which spec wise is excellent, 3GB Ram, 220GB hard drive, 256MB 8600 dedicated graphics, running Vista Home Premium.  The problem is the build quality isn't in my opinion very good, the battery rattles, and it has done since day 1, it is what I term as plastic fantastic.</p>
<p>Now what I do want to do is use VMWare for lots of development work which I have coming up, as well as for some training, as I'm going to need a server and a couple of clients, I figure why not go virtual with them?</p>
<p>I've been reading a lot on Keith Comb's blog (<a href="http://blogs.technet.com/keithcombs/archive/2008/06/04/my-lenovo-thinkpad-t61p-now-has-8gb-of-ram.aspx">http://blogs.technet.com/keithcombs/archive/2008/06/04/my-lenovo-thinkpad-t61p-now-has-8gb-of-ram.aspx</a>) about him fitting his Lenovo T61p with 8GB Ram, now of course I know for the OS to see more than 4GB it has to be x64 and not x86 as I'm currently using, but I figure for a small cost I could increase the Ram in my Vostro 1700 go x64 on the OS, which would be Windows Vista Ultimate 64bit edition.  Maybe the Vostro might see more than 4GB Ram, who knows, reading Keiths Blog it does seem possible as he tried this on a T61p and a HP 6910p.</p>
<p>The main candidates for my affection are a T61p or a Macbook Pro. </p>
<p>The T61p at the moment in the UK seems to be rarer than rocking horse poo at this present time.  Build quality of Lenovo's seem to be second to none.  I've had one as my main laptop well a T61 provided to me by my last client and my current client, one running Windows Vista Enterprise Edition 32 bit, and the latest running Windows XP Professional SP2.  Personally I think this would be a good fit with VMWare, especially if I managed to bumpf it to 8GB Ram.</p>
<p>Macbook Pro, I love Macs, now don't get me wrong, I'm a Mac fan, my problem is that sometimes when I try to do something with a Mac it takes me slightly longer to do it than it would on a Windows machine.  For example running some Windows Virtual Machines in Parallels.</p>
<p>Now one of my problems is that I tend to use these machines quiet a lot on clients sites, and sometimes it can cause an issue for example in the past I have had comments passed to me by collaboration partners, MS for one, about the fact I used a Macbook during a kickoff meeting for large Vista rollout project, even thought the machine was using bootcamp and had Vista Ultimate installed on it. :-)  So for this a T61p would fit into the corporate environment a lot easier than a Macbook Pro.</p>
<p>Now I should add that one of the other reasons that I'm thinking of getting rid of my Vostro is that I simple don't believe that it can cope with being lugged about every day, and go through the amount of travel which I do, mainly due to the poor build quality.  One thing is for sure I use Dell kit for some of my clients and I would never, ever recommend Vostro laptops to them, although I have used Vostro desktops in some good combinations with PowerEdge servers.  So why I bought one I don't know...well I do know I saw T9300 processor, 3GB Ram and a £619 price tag inc vat :-)</p>
<p>On Keith's blog he mentions that at the moment he hasn't been able to get his Macbook Pro to function with 8GB Ram, so this could be a none starter from the beginning...I'll keep you posted.  Any comments from people who've used T61p's or Macbook Pro's greatfully received.</p>

<title><![CDATA[A Brief History of Notebook Computers]]></title>
<link>http://irctech.wordpress.com/?p=3</link>
<pubDate>Wed, 23 Jul 2008 20:13:48 +0000</pubDate>
<dc:creator>impulseandreason</dc:creator>
<guid>http://irctech.wordpress.com/?p=3</guid>
<description><![CDATA[A lot of people know, or if they’re young enough, have vaguely heard people reminisce, about the d]]></description>
<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A lot of people know, or if they’re young enough, have vaguely heard people reminisce, about the days when computers took up entire rooms in universities and took minutes (or hours) to process simple calculations.  But laptops are quickly becoming the next generation of shrunken technology, and if you own or are thinking of purchasing one, it would be good to understand how notebook computers got from the lab to your lap.</p>
<p>Laptops are similar to desktop computers in what they do, but it is the size, weight, battery power and portability that set them apart.  The first computer to move from sitting on top of a desk to someone’s lap is in debate.  There was, however a clear transition period in the 1970s, when “luggables” became popular – easily transported, but heavy and non-battery powered computers.  These could be packed up and moved from location to location, but they were not that convenient.</p>
<p>The main factor getting in the way of the birth of laptops, was the lack of technology to answer demand.  People wanted notebook computers, but due to the use of cathode ray tubes in the back of a computer monitor, they just weren’t possible.  CRTs are big and clunky, and prior to the invention of LCD in DATE, they were the main impediment to the laptop’s creation.  Luggables were the closest thing to a portable computer for many years, until LCD and plasma screens became affordable.</p>
<p>In the early days of laptops, the Osborne 1, release in 1981 was a favorite – it cost a little over half of a regular computer offering the same price, and because the screen was small (only five inches), the CRTs were not that bulky.  It took up the space of a medium-sized suitcase, and weighed close to 25 pounds.  Although this is massive compared to laptops today, it was a consumer favorite, and really helped businesses move at a quicker pace.</p>
<p>By 1984 things were moving for laptops, and Microsoft (with Kyocera doing the hardware) released the Tandy 100 through Radioshack.  This looked like a large-display scientific calculator, but we’re on our way.  Laptops are using LCD technology by this time, and this particular one was the first to use battery power.  They’re slimmer, they weigh between 4 and 10 pounds, and their designs are starting to look fashionable.</p>
<p>The next step comes from Apple.  They released the Macintosh Portable, which evolved into the Powerbook, in 1989.  This looks like a dated, but recognizable, notebook computer.  The screen is flat and folds over the keyboards, it uses a battery, a trackball for the mouse, and it’s lightweight.</p>
<p>From there the laptop took the regular steps of any burgeoning technology.  It became slimmer and increased its processing power.  The designs became more stylish, once the functionality was mastered.  And, thankfully for those of you looking to purchase a laptop in the future, the prices came down.</p>

<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Today I want to deviate from my series on what is a used laptop and talk a little about the Panasonic Toughbook CF-29 and the parts to fix this model laptop.  We sell this model laptop on our website.  Here is the <a title="Panasonic Toughbook CF-29 refurbished laptop" href="http://www.bobjohnson.com/_store/Display_Buy.asp?prodID=CF-29CRKGZKM" target="_blank">link</a> to the model we have in stock right now.  But that is not necessarily the reason that I want to talk about this model.  I want to talk about the entire line of Panasonic Toughbook CF-25, CF-27 and the CF-28 models.</p>
<p>The CF-25 model is the older Pentium 133 mhz and 166 mhz model.  I havent seen this model is several years for sale.  However I do have some of these on my scrap pile that actually work and have all the parts.  They typically had a touch screen and were made from the same material as the current CF-27 and CF-28 is made from.  However the CDROM drives and Floppy drives are not transferrable to the CF-27 series.  In fact even the batteries are different.  So I wont go into this model too much based on its age.</p>
<p>However the CF-27 typically started with the Pentium 266mhz processor and went to the Pentium III 500 mhz model.  This unit cured some problems that you had with the CF-25.  Like the fact that the keyboard was hard to replace on the CF-25.  I will say that the problems with the CF-27 were the power switch could be pushed in and broken which means a system board replacement.  Also the Power connector would break away from the board as well if there was daily stress on the connection. </p>
<p>The CF-28 model Panasonic toughbook solved the power switch problem and tried to solve the power connection by beefing up the connection point.  It still could break just not as easily.  The CDROM from the CF-27 goes to the CF-28 as well as the AC adapter.  This makes an easier upgrade path.  The CF-28 has a different look with the silver top and black base.  The CF-27 was all black.</p>
<p>With the upgrade to the CF-29 Panasonic toughbook can a new power AC adapter which used the IBM thinkpad yellow tip barrel.  This solved the power connection issue.  The CDROM from the CF-27 and CF-28 works in the CF-29.  With the Centrino processor you have a nice unit.  In addition something that I didnt mention before is that the touch screen could get marked up on all these models.</p>
<p>In order to change the touch cover on the CF-27 and CF-28 you had to remove the entire front cover plate of the screen.  There is a flat cable that is very hard to connect to the screen when replacing the cover with a new one.  With the cF-29 they have a tacky plastic cover that is easily removed from the screen and replaced just like the tint stuff for windows.</p>
<p>All in all for the money and if you do not need the horse power the CF-27 and CF-28 units are great for DOS and older type software apps.  I have seen Truck repair shops buy them for some of the older software diagnostics and simply being able to withstand the shop environment. </p>
<p>But if you can afford it get the CF-29 it is a nice quick fast machine.</p>

<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in:0;"><span style="font-size:small;font-family:Times New Roman;">Let’s take Amazon.com for example. One of their best-kept secrets (straight from their website!) is that if a price for an already-released item decreases within 30 days after we (Amazon.com) ship the item to you, we'll (they’ll) be glad to refund the difference in price <strong>if you contact us (them)</strong>. That’s all. </span><span style="font-size:small;"><span style="font-family:Times New Roman;"><em>All you have to do is let them know, and they will refund you the difference!<br />
</em><br />
There are restrictions to this- it applies only to products that have already been released (meaning no pre-sale items), it only applies to items sold by Amazon.com, and not to items (or prices) offered by other sellers on our (amazon.com) site, Promotions such as buy one, get one free are not eligible, and if the item you purchased had a rebate with it, the price of the item after the rebate is not considered to be the Amazon.com price.</span></span></p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in:0;">
<span style="font-size:small;"><span style="font-family:Times New Roman;"><span> </span>If you use a coupon code when you check out and later find they have lowered the price- you will still receive a refund based on the item price BEFORE the coupon code was applied! In addition, utilizing amazon.com’s supersaver shipping, which is free shipping when your order totals $25 or more (on select items) you further increase your savings! </span></span></p>
